The shifter on my 2n turns about 360 degrees. It
works OK after it is pointing the right way. Any ideas to correct this problem. Thanks.

There is a pin under the rubber boot that needs to be replaced.The pin goes in the slotted area.

You have to remove the trans cover in order to get the shifter out to replace the pin. Check out the trans cover slot where the pin rides. I'll bet it's also gouged out and should be filled with weld and then filed for a straight slot. May as well change the shifter boot while you're at it. My $.02
